Blacktop Removal in Bergen County, NJ

Blacktop removal services involve the process of carefully breaking up and removing existing asphalt surfaces, such as driveways, parking lots, or pathways. This service is commonly requested for projects that require replacing old, damaged, or deteriorated blacktop with new paving or for clearing space for other landscaping or construction projects.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of removal, the types of surfaces that can be handled, and how the debris will be managed after the process is complete.

Before requesting blacktop removal, homeowners should consider the size and condition of the existing surface, as well as any underlying materials that may affect the removal process. It’s also helpful to understand the potential need for site preparation afterward, such as grading or foundation work, to ensure the new surface will be properly installed. Clarifying these details can help property owners plan their projects effectively and ensure the removal process aligns with their renovation or construction goals.

FAQ

Blacktop Removal Questions

What is blacktop removal? Blacktop removal involves taking out existing asphalt surfaces, such as driveways or parking lots, to prepare for new paving or other landscaping projects.

Why consider blacktop removal? Removal is often needed for repairs, driveway replacements, or to improve drainage and property aesthetics.

What types of projects require blacktop removal? Projects include driveway replacement, parking lot upgrades, or preparing areas for new concrete or paving installations.

What should property owners know about blacktop removal? Proper removal ensures a clean, level surface for future paving or landscaping, helping to prevent issues like uneven settling or drainage problems.
